How to Choose the Right Tire for Your Toyota Sienna

Size and load capacity

Selecting the appropriate tire size and load capacity for your Toyota Sienna is essential to maintain optimal safety and performance. Stick to the factory-recommended dimensions, typically 235/55R17 or similar, ensuring the tires can handle the vehicle’s gross weight including passengers and cargo. The load index should meet or exceed the Sienna’s specified requirements, allowing consistent support under full load.

Opting for tires outside the recommended size can negatively affect handling precision, braking distance, and ride comfort, so choosing the right fit preserves the balance of maneuverability and smooth driving. For practical everyday use, tires sized according to manufacturer specs with adequate load ratings are the best choice for most Sienna owners.

Tread design and traction

When evaluating tread design, consider your driving environment to select the tread pattern that best suits your needs. All-season tires offer balanced traction on both wet and dry roads with moderately good tread life, making them a safe bet for year-round driving. Summer tires provide superior grip in warm, dry conditions but lose effectiveness in colder weather.

Winter tires have specialized patterns with deeper grooves and softer compounds to maintain traction on snow and ice. Look for tires with clear wear indicators and robust rubber compounds for extended tread life.

For most Toyota Sienna drivers facing varied conditions, all-season treads deliver reliable performance and longevity without compromise.

Durability and material quality

Durability hinges on the quality of tire materials, where advanced rubber compounds and reinforced sidewalls contribute to longer service life and enhanced resistance to punctures or curb impacts. Premium tires typically use silica-enriched compounds for improved wear resistance and better traction over time. Inspect construction features like sidewall strength to avoid damage during regular urban and suburban driving.

A solid warranty, ideally covering treadwear for at least 50,000 miles, reflects manufacturer confidence and adds protection against premature failure. Prioritize tires with proven durable materials and comprehensive warranty programs for the Toyota Sienna to maximize your investment and reduce replacement frequency.

Performance and fuel efficiency

Fuel efficiency and driving performance are influenced by tire rolling resistance and design. Lower rolling resistance tires reduce the energy needed to maintain speed, translating to better gas mileage on your Sienna. Tires featuring optimized tread patterns and flexible sidewalls improve handling responsiveness important for a minivan’s size, ensuring confident steering and cornering.

Additionally, quieter tires with vibration-absorbing qualities enhance ride comfort during daily commutes and long trips. Choose tires that combine low rolling resistance with stable handling characteristics and noise control to maintain efficiency while preserving a smooth, responsive driving experience in your Toyota Sienna.

Safety features

Safety is a top priority, demanding tires with strong wet braking capabilities and hydroplaning resistance to maintain control during adverse weather. Tread designs that channel water effectively and compounds that maintain grip on slick surfaces prevent dangerous slips. Tires that enhance lateral stability help the Sienna stay balanced during sudden maneuvers, while reinforced sidewalls absorb impacts from potholes or curbs, reducing blowout risks.

Selecting tires featuring tested wet traction, stability control compatibility, and robust sidewall construction ensures a secure driving experience and protects your passengers by providing dependable stopping power and lateral grip in all conditions.

Frequently Asked Questions

What Tire Size Is Recommended For Toyota Sienna?

The recommended tire size for the Toyota Sienna typically matches the OEM specifications, which ensures safe handling and optimal ride comfort. Using the correct dimensions preserves vehicle performance and avoids issues with clearance or speedometer accuracy.

Are All-Season Tires Good For A Toyota Sienna?

Yes, all-season tires are suitable for the Toyota Sienna because they provide balanced traction in a variety of weather conditions. They offer reliable performance on dry, wet, and light snowy roads, making them versatile for year-round use.

How Does Tread Design Affect Toyota Sienna Handling?

Tread design greatly influences handling by optimizing grip and water evacuation. Tires with well-engineered tread patterns enhance traction, reduce hydroplaning risk, and contribute to smoother steering responses specific to the Sienna’s weight and size.

What Safety Features Should I Look For In Sienna Tires?

Safety-focused tires for the Sienna should have excellent wet braking capabilities, strong sidewall construction, and features that prevent hydroplaning. These ensure secure traction and stability under various driving conditions, especially for a family van.

Do Fuel-Efficient Tires Benefit A Toyota Sienna?

Fuel-efficient tires benefit the Toyota Sienna by reducing rolling resistance, which saves fuel without compromising safety or performance. This leads to better mileage and lower running costs while maintaining the smooth ride expected from a minivan.
